'Dolly,' 'Hamilton' Set Miami Series

2019 Season Brings Big Great White Way Hits To Arsht Center


Michelle F. Solomon, ATCA, FFCC

Bette Midler won't be coming to Miami, but the 2017 Tony Award-winning Best Musical Revival "Hello, Dolly! is. Betty Buckley will play the marvelous matchmaker on the national tour. There's also "Hamilton," yes, that hard-to-get-a-ticket show can be yours. The best way to guarantee your seat for that is to purchase a season subscription to the 2018-2019 Broadway in Miami at The Adrienne Arsht Center for the Performing Arts of Miami-Dade County (@arshtcenter).

 It's a multi-show subscription package that includes, besides "Dolly!" and "Hamilton," "Irving Berlins White Christmas (playing at Christmas, Dec. 25 to 30), and another Tony Award winner "Come From Away."  The 2018-19 Broadway in Miami season also includes "Les Miserables," "Waitress," "School of Rock," and that perennial favorite "The Lion King."

OK. Let's go back to "Hamilton." Subscribers from the 2018-19 season will have first access to the hit when renewing their subscription for the 2019-20 season. Information regarding dates of when it comes to Miami (we don't have that yet, but will get post it as soon as we do) and how to purchase groups and single tickets will be announced at a later time

The 2018-19 Broadway in Miami subscription season is presented by Florida Theatrical Association, Broadway Across America and the Adrienne Arsht Center along with presenting sponsor Bank of America and with support from Nicklaus Children’s Hospital.

LES MISÉRABLES
February 5 – 10, 2019

One Day More - Photo by Matthew Murphy

Photographer:

One Day More - Photo by Matthew Murphy

Cameron Mackintosh presents the new production of Alain Boublil and Claude-Michel Schönberg’s Tony Award-winning musical phenomenon, Les Miserables, direct from an acclaimed two-and-a-half-year return to Broadway. 

Set against the backdrop of 19th-century France, Les Miserables" tells an enthralling story of broken dreams and unrequited love, passion, sacrifice and redemption – a timeless testament to the survival of the human spirit. Featuring the thrilling score and beloved songs “I Dreamed A Dream,” “On My Own,” “Stars," “Bring Him Home,” “One Day More,” and many more, this epic and uplifting story has become one of the most celebrated musicals in theatrical history. Seen by more than 70 million people in 44 countries and in 22 languages around the globe, Les Miserables is still the world’s most popular musical, breaking box office records everywhere in its 32nd year.

WAITRESS

February 26 – March 3, 2019

Charity Angel Dawson, Desi Oakley and Lenne Klingaman in the National Tour of WAITRESS. Photo by Joan Marcus

Photographer:

Charity Angel Dawson, Desi Oakley and Lenne Klingaman in the National Tour of WAITRESS. Photo by Joan Marcus

The original hit features original music and lyrics by six-time Grammy® nominee Sara Bareilles ("Brave," "Love Song"), a book by acclaimed screenwriter Jessie Nelson ("I Am Sam"), choreography by Lorin Latarro ("Les Dangereuse Liasons," "Waiting for Godot") and direction by Tony Award® winner Diane Paulus ("Hair," "Pippin," "Finding Neverland").

Inspired by Adrienne Shelly's beloved film, "Waitress" tells the story of Jenna - a waitress and expert pie maker. Jenna dreams of a way out of her small town and loveless marriage. A baking contest in a nearby county and the town's new doctor may offer her a chance at a fresh start, while her fellow waitresses offer their own recipes for happiness. But Jenna must summon the strength and courage to rebuild her own life.

COME FROM AWAY
June 18 – 23, 2019

The cast. Photo by Matthew Murphy

Photographer:

The cast. Photo by Matthew Murphy

The true story of the small town that welcomed the world. The New York Times Critics’ Pick takes you into the heart of the remarkable true story of 7,000 stranded passengers and the small town in Newfoundland that welcomed them. Cultures clashed and nerves ran high, but uneasiness turned into trust, music soared into the night, and gratitude grew into enduring friendships.

On 9/11, the world stopped. On 9/12, their stories moved us all.
